Agios Ioannis is right in the centre of the island with easy access to beaches on both east and west coasts, town and airport. The village has slumbered for centuries under the olive and orange groves. It is now a centre for quiet family holidays, but night-life with discos and such-like are within easy reach.
The village square with its taverna at which parents sit chatting, nibbling and sipping while watching their children playing in a multi-lingual babble is only 100 metres from Villa Theodora.
The taverna also serves delicious meals at very reasonable prices. Nitsa, wife of Kosta the proprietor, aided by her younger daughter, Anna, and Nikos, her son-in-law, prepare meals that attract diners from all over the island.
The local four-star hotel on the opposite side of the square, together with apartments and villas all around, does not compete in the catering stakes but send its guests to Kosta's taverna for their meals.
Some thirty years ago Agios Ioannis was the first place on the island to be "discovered" by visiting back-packers who set up the tents amid the olive groves in what is still known as "The Cactus Hilton". Some of those earliest visitors still return bringing their children or even their grandchildren, certain of the warm welcome that the residents extend to every tourist who comes to enjoy our pleasant climate and beautiful environment.
